The Perkiomen Valley Twilight League began in 1915. The "Perky
League" has 10 teams scattered throughout the Middle
of Montgomery County.
The League attracts the best college players in the area
as well as "wily" veterans, some of whom have played
professional baseball earlier in their careers. The level
of play and maturity of players, managers and coaches is outstanding.
The Perky League is an amateur league. However, the League
is formally organized and operates under Official Baseball
Rules which include American League Rules with the exception
that players may use aluminum bats.
All games are officiated by paid professional umpires. Game
results, pitching and batting statistics are routinely reported
in the Norristown Times
Herald, Ambler Gazette, The
Reporter (North Penn), Souderton
Independent and Montgomery County Record.
